Transaction 14a30376fa6567a07523c7ffb40ed693f80337871426ccc16ede73144cf0a740
2 Input
2 Outputs
- 14a30376fa6567a07523c7ffb40ed693f80337871426ccc16ede73144cf0a740:0
- 14a30376fa6567a07523c7ffb40ed693f80337871426ccc16ede73144cf0a740:1
value 1000000
address 13wFBMnQz397ETwX5AfrtzWenMG5EPkPyX
value 60732755
address 1LkjSY6mG36vyNdr1j8zGLphPLqMKk9dzd